The Curse of the Mummy's Tomb (1964) Facts

Jeanne Roland receives an "introducing" credit


Michael Carreras' screen-writing pseudonym "Henry Younger" was a play on fellow Hammer producer Anthony Hinds' nom-de-plume "John Elder."


Double-billed with Hammer's "The Gorgon."


During the Egyptian flashback scenes Franz Reizenstein's theme from Hammer's original The Mummy can be heard.
